There's a few "not-Ash" figures out there, and I sometimes come across zombie or monster figures sculpted in a style that reminds me a lot of "deadites". This has got me thinking about an Evil Dead game.

Are there any rulesets that would adapt well to the scenario of the films? Not counting Army of Darkness, 'cause that's a different animal from the rest, and fairly easy to adapt from a basic skirmish ruleset. I'm thinking of the original two movies and the recent remake-but-might-actually-be-a-sequal. Small skirmish-sized character set, claustrophobic "closed circle" setting, adversary mechanics for possession/turning of friendlies, asymmetric combat, etc.

I know there's plenty of zombie games, but deadites aren't really zombies. Undead, yes, but they don't function or behave at all like the sort of zombie those games are built for.
